WebAug 11, 2024 · Grinding wheel accidents can cause severe injuries, blindness, or even death. To deal with potential grinding hazards with jamming or breaking the wheels, operators must use work rests and tongue guards. OSHA specifies that work-rests be kept adjusted to within 1/8-inch of the newly mounted wheels.
